EQS-News: Kontron collaborates with Qualcomm on Cutting-Edge 5G FRMCS Modem for MORANE 2
EQS-News: Kontron AG
/ Key word(s): Alliance
Collaboration aims to set new standards in secure, high-speed railway communications across Europe
Vienna, Austria, September 2, 2025 – Kontron AG, a leading global provider of IoT/Embedded Computing Technology and 5G cellular modems, is proud to announce a collaboration with Qualcomm Technologies, Inc. to develop a next-generation 5G FRMCS (Future Railway Mobile Communication System) PC3 modem tailored for the MORANE 2 European railway communications initiative. FRMCS will be the 5G standard for railway operational communications, adaptable to the needs and requirements of rail organizations within Europe and beyond. The Kontron 5G FRMCS modem is based on the Snapdragon® X72 5G Modem-RF System, which delivers unparalleled performance, reliability, and energy efficiency, making it the ideal foundation for FRMCS deployments in rail environments. Key advantages include:
Kontron AG will lead the design and development of the 5G FRMCS modem, integrating the Snapdragon X72 5G Modem-RF System into a ruggedized, railway-compliant solution. This modem will play a key role in enabling security-focused, high-speed, and more reliable communication across European rail networks, supporting both operational and passenger services. “We are excited to partner with Qualcomm Technologies to bring the power of 5G to the railway sector,” said Hannes Niederhauser, CEO of Kontron AG. “The Snapdragon X72 5G Modem-RF System offers the performance and resilience needed for MORANE 2. Together, we are setting a new benchmark for railway communications.” “We are pleased to announce this 5G FRMCS modem collaboration with Kontron—an important development in the transformation of European railway systems through enhanced connectivity,” said Enrico Salvatori, Senior Vice President and President of Qualcomm Europe, Inc. “Like all Qualcomm modems, the Snapdragon X72 5G Modem-RF System is engineered for exceptional performance, reliability and efficiency, making it an ideal solution for rail operations.” This collaboration marks a significant milestone in the evolution of railway connectivity, paving the way for smarter, safer, and more efficient transportation systems across Europe.

About Kontron Kontron AG (www.kontron.com, ISIN AT0000A0E9W5, WKN A0X9EJ, KTN) is a leading IoT technology company. For more than 20 years, Kontron has been supporting companies from a wide range of industries to achieve their business goals with intelligent solutions. From automated industrial operations, smarter and safer transport to advanced communications, connectivity, medical, and energy solutions, the company delivers technologies that add value for its customers. With the acquisition of Katek SE in early 2024, Kontron significantly strengthens its portfolio with the new GreenTec division, focusing on solar energy and eMobility, and grows to around 7,000 employees in over 20 countries worldwide. Kontron is listed on the SDAX® and TecDAX® of the German Stock Exchange.
